Introduction to Matrix



AutoFlight has made history by unveiling the Matrix, the world's first electric vertical take-off and landing (eVTOL) aircraft that falls into the 5-ton category. This revolutionary aircraft recently completed a full transition flight demonstration at AutoFlight's test facility, showcasing its capabilities for low-altitude operations. Flight Demonstration Success



During the demonstration, Matrix successfully transitioned through the entire flight sequence, executing vertical take-off, cruising flight, and vertical landing without a hitch. This success underscores the advanced eVTOL technologies developed by AutoFlight, which include sophisticated aerodynamic systems and powerful electric propulsion units. With the completion of this full transition flight, Matrix becomes the first eVTOL in its class to demonstrate such comprehensive operational capability.

Matrix measures an impressive 20 meters in wingspan, 17.1 meters in length, and 3.3 meters in height, while maintaining a maximum take-off weight of 5,700 kg. Notably, the aircraft will be offered in both passenger and freight configurations, catering to the diverse needs of urban commuters and cargo transporters alike.

Passenger and Cargo Configurations



The passenger version of Matrix is designed with versatility in mind, featuring adaptable seating arrangements that can accommodate either 10 business-class seats or six VIP seats. This flexibility is essential for meeting the demands of various travel scenarios, from corporate transport to high-end leisure flights.

On the other hand, the cargo variant of Matrix employs a hybrid propulsion system to support a maximum payload capacity of 1,500 kg. With a generously sized forward-opening door, it can effectively transport two standard AKE air cargo containers, enhancing operational efficiency for heavy freight transport. Design and Safety Features



The design of Matrix incorporates a lift-and-cruise configuration featuring composite wings, characterized by a distinctive triplane layout and a six-arm structure. This design ensures aerodynamic stability throughout all phases of flight—critical for passenger safety and comfort. The all-electric variant boasts a maximum range of 250 km, while the hybrid-electric variant can extend this to an impressive 1,500 km, broadening the operational scope for various transportation needs.

Applications for Matrix span beyond conventional air travel; it is well-suited for regional transport, heavy-load logistics, and large-scale emergency response scenarios.
